Types Of Crm Systems And Their Benefits For Virtual Assistants
Virtual assistants handle many client tasks daily. Using the right CRM system can simplify their work. Different CRM types serve different needs. Each type helps virtual assistants manage clients better and save time.
Operational Crm: Automating Sales, Marketing, And Service Tasks
Operational CRM focuses on automating routine tasks. It handles sales, marketing, and customer service activities. This CRM type helps virtual assistants by:
- Managing contacts and client information easily
- Tracking leads and sales opportunities
- Automating email marketing campaigns
- Scheduling follow-ups and appointments
- Providing quick responses to client inquiries
With operational CRM, virtual assistants spend less time on manual work. This allows more focus on building client relationships.
Analytical Crm: Leveraging Data To Understand Client Needs
Analytical CRM collects and analyzes customer data. It helps virtual assistants understand client behavior better. Key benefits include:
- Identifying client preferences and trends
- Tracking customer interactions across channels
- Creating detailed reports on client activities
- Making data-driven decisions for better service
This CRM type supports virtual assistants in personalizing communication. It improves client satisfaction by addressing their real needs.
Collaborative Crm: Enhancing Team Communication Across Channels
Collaborative CRM improves communication inside teams and with clients. It connects different channels like email, chat, and social media. Benefits for virtual assistants include:
- Sharing client information with team members easily
- Coordinating tasks and project updates
- Keeping communication clear and consistent
- Reducing errors and duplicated work
This CRM type keeps everyone on the same page. Virtual assistants can deliver faster and coordinated client support.
Strategic Crm: Building Long-term Client Relationships And Loyalty
Strategic CRM focuses on maintaining lasting client relationships. It supports virtual assistants in planning for client retention and growth. Key advantages include:
- Tracking client satisfaction over time
- Identifying opportunities for upselling or renewals
- Designing loyalty programs and personalized offers
- Aligning services with client goals and feedback
This CRM type helps virtual assistants create trust and loyalty. It encourages repeat business and stronger client bonds.

Comparing Free Vs Paid Plans For Virtual Assistant Use
Free CRM plans offer essential tools to start managing contacts and tasks. They usually include:
- Contact management
- Basic task tracking
- Limited storage and users
Paid plans add advanced features such as:
- Automation workflows
- Detailed reporting and analytics
- Higher limits on contacts and users
- Priority support
HubSpot CRM provides a 100% free plan with no expiration, ideal for virtual assistants starting out. It covers core needs without hidden costs. Paid tiers offer more tools but come at a monthly price.

Budget-friendly Crms Suitable For New And Solo Virtual Assistants
New and solo virtual assistants benefit from CRMs with low or no cost and simple setups. Key options include:
- HubSpot Free CRM: No cost, no time limit, easy to use.
- Zoho CRM Free Plan: Basic features for up to 3 users.
- Freshsales Free Tier: Contact management with basic automation.
These CRMs provide core tools without overwhelming complexity. They help manage contacts, schedule follow-ups, and track deals affordably.
Starting with free tools reduces financial risk. Upgrading is possible as business needs grow.
